ADD2 [MSSQL] CHECK 제약 조건 DROP, ADD 테이블에 값을 INSERT 하려고 하는데 INSERT가 실패되었습니다. 이유를 찾아보니 테이블에 걸려있는 제약조건에 포함되지 않은 값을 넣었더군요. 제약조건을 수정하려고 하니 수정은 안되고 삭제 후 추가만 가능하네요. [DROP] [ADD] 2020. 5. 7. [MSSQL] Create Table, Alter Table, Drop Table 사용빈도가 높은 MS-SQL의 DDL(Data Definition Language)인 CREATE, ALTER, DROP 명령어들을 알아보겠습니다. [CREATE] 테이블을 만들기 위해선 우선 '데이터베이스'가 필요합니다. '데이터베이스'를 생성하고 해당 '데이터베이스'에 테이블을 생성 하기 위해 'USE [데이터베이스명]'으로 명시해 줍니다 [ALTER] 'ALTER TABLE'을 사용해 테이블을 수정 할 수 있습니다. 실행 후 롤백이 안되기 때문에 트랜잭션을 걸어두고 사용해야 안전 합니다. [DROP] 'DROP TABLE'을 사용해 테이블을 삭제 할 수 있습니다. 'ALTER TABLE'과 마찬가지로 수정이 안되고 테이블 자체가 날아가기 때문에 트랜잭션을 걸어두고 사용해야 합니다. 2020. 4. 13. 이전 1 다음